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ide low common salt (salt-reduced) soy sauce producible inexpensively, having crispy aroma, holding an active ingredient of soy sauce, and almost free from feel of fishy odor specific to fish sauce which is hated generally; and to provide a production method thereof.SOLUTION: There is provided low common salt (salt-reduced) soy sauce which has a salt concentration of 15% or less, and in which saltless fish sauce is contained in soybean soy sauce as much as 10-90%. In a production method of the fish sauce-containing low common salt (salt-reduced) soy sauce, just after producing saltless fish sauce, soybean soy sauce is added thereto so that the salt concentration is adjusted to be 7-10%.SELECTED DRAWING: Figure 1

Salt is an essential nutrient for life support and plays an important role in functions such as body water regulation and nerve transmission. Furthermore, salt plays an important role in food production, such as food preservation, production of fermented foods such as miso, soy sauce and bread, and enhancement of umami and flavor. Thus, although salt is an important compound, its overdose is believed to increase the risk of causing diseases such as hypertension and kidney disease. Therefore, it is desired to reduce salt intake, particularly sodium intake.
In order to reduce the amount of salt intake, a method of reducing the amount of soy sauce used in food preparation and adding other seasonings can be considered, but there are problems such as complexity of cooking and an increase in price.

Soy sauce, a traditional Japanese seasoning, is preferred for its unique flavor and is widely used not only in Japan but around the world. Soy sauce is usually obtained by inoculating and culturing a koji mold in a mixture of soybeans and wheat to make soy sauce koji, adding it to a saline solution, fermenting and aging, and then filtering. In order to prevent spoilage in the fermentation and ripening process, a high-concentration saline solution is used. By using such a salt solution, the soy sauce as a product usually has a salt concentration of 15 to 18%.
Various methods for reducing the salt concentration of soy sauce have been studied. For example, a method of producing a low-salt soy sauce by desalting soy sauce having a salt concentration of 15 to 18% by weight obtained by a normal method by electrodialysis, membrane treatment, or the like has been carried out. However, these methods require large expenses for capital investment and operation / maintenance. Moreover, even if salt content can be reduced, taste active ingredients other than salt content will reduce, and the fall of a flavor will be caused.

The method is characterized in that the fish is minced and processed at a high temperature in a salt-free state, and the treatment is usually completed in one day. The use of mackerel or herring is advantageous in terms of cost, but any fish can be used. As an example of the amino acid profile of the unsalted fish soy obtained here, the analysis value of the fish soy obtained from the mackerel built-in is shown in FIG. A little different from the amino acid profile of soy sauce, it is characterized by being rich in essential amino acids and basic amino acids, although it is slightly less in glutamic acid.

従来、醤油の製造は、蒸煮した大豆と小麦とを混合し、それに麹菌を接植して30〜40℃で培養された麹に、高濃度の食塩水を添加して「もろみ」を製造し、常温で1〜2年間をかけて発酵・熟成させ、濾過して瓶詰とし、最後に火入れを行なって醤油が製造される。食塩含有量が10%未満の減塩醤油を製造するには、高価な電気透析や脱塩装置を使用する必要があった。これらの設備投資は高額であり、運転・維持経費も必要で減塩醤油の製造原価を高くするとともに、醤油の有効成分までが除かれる場合がある。   Traditionally, soy sauce is made by mixing steamed soybeans and wheat, then planting koji molds and then cultivating them at 30-40 ° C., and adding high-concentration saline to produce “Moromi”. It is fermented and matured at room temperature for 1 to 2 years, filtered and bottled, and finally fired to produce soy sauce. In order to produce low-salt soy sauce with a salt content of less than 10%, it was necessary to use expensive electrodialysis and desalting equipment. These capital investments are expensive, require operation and maintenance costs, increase the production cost of low-salt soy sauce, and sometimes remove the active ingredients of soy sauce.

(1) Conventional low salt (reduced salt) soy sauce is produced using a special concentrating device and / or a desalting device, but in the present invention, no expensive special device is required, and ordinary soy sauce is used. The main feature is that it can be made simply by mixing the unsalted fish sauce. Therefore, it is possible to easily produce the desired low salt (low salt) soy sauce at low cost.
(2) The mixing ratio of soy sauce and unsalted fish soy can be arbitrarily changed, and a low salt (reduced salt) soy sauce containing a salt concentration corresponding to the soy sauce is prepared. Although the final salt concentration can be changed depending on the purpose of use, it is preferably 8 to 9% in view of taste and storage stability.
(3) The reduced salt soy scent of the present invention is based on the scent derived from soy sauce, has a refreshing fragrance, and provides a reduced salt soy sauce that does not feel the fish odor peculiar to fish sauce that is generally hated. I can do it.

The mackerel built-in was treated at 55 ° C. for 15 hours with occasional stirring, and then heated at 80 ° C. for 15 minutes to coagulate undegraded protein. Soy soy sauce was mixed at a weight ratio of 1: 1 to the fish soy portion obtained by removing the coagulated protein, and the starch produced was removed by leaving it for a while to obtain low salt (reduced salt) soy sauce. As a result of analysis, the salt concentration was 8.6%.
The amino acid content of this low salt (low salt) soy sauce was as follows.

本発明において得られる低食塩(減塩)醤油は、大豆醤油と同様に使用することが出来る。大豆醤油と同様の風味を有するにもかかわらず、食塩摂取量を低減が図れる。したがって、高血圧症患者や高血圧予防のための健康調味液としての利用が可能である。通常の食塩濃度を有する醤油と同様に、刺身、天ぷら、漬物用等に付け醤油として、納豆、豆腐等に掛け醤油として、また麺つゆ、たれ、ドレッシング、ラーメン用スープ等の素材用醤油として利用可能である。また、佃煮、水産練り製品などの加工用醤油としても利用可能である。   The low salt (low salt) soy sauce obtained in the present invention can be used in the same manner as soybean soy sauce. Despite having the same flavor as soybean soy sauce, the intake of salt can be reduced. Therefore, it can be used as a healthy seasoning liquid for hypertension patients or for prevention of hypertension. Similar to soy sauce with normal salt concentration, used as soy sauce for sashimi, tempura, pickles, etc., used as soy sauce over natto, tofu, etc., and soy sauce for ingredients such as noodle soup, sauce, dressing, ramen soup Is possible. It can also be used as soy sauce for processing boiled fish, marine products.
